This article delves into the details surrounding this cutting-edge aviation marvel.<\/p>\n<h2>SR-72: A Technological Leap Beyond the SR-71<\/h2>\n<p>The legacy of the SR-71 Blackbird as the fastest manned, air-breathing aircraft is legendary. Designed during the Cold War, the SR-71 executed high-speed reconnaissance missions at altitudes exceeding 80,000 feet. With its ability to reach speeds over Mach 3, it was an unparalleled asset against enemy defenses, relying on sheer speed to evade threats.<\/p>\n<p>As discussions about its successor, the SR-72, intensify, Lockheed Martin hints at a modern marvel that could outperform its predecessor. This new aircraft could achieve a staggering Mach 6, making it an unrivaled strategic asset. The company&#8217;s tweets and collaborations hint at an ongoing project that may push the boundaries of aircraft speed, signaling a potential breakthrough in aerospace technology. <i>Could the SR-72 be the next leap in hypersonic flight?<\/i><\/p>\n<blockquote class=\"wp-embedded-content\" data-secret=\"TewYjeAo3y\"><p><a href=\"https:\/\/visegradpost.com\/en\/2025\/06\/12\/stealth-drones-call-home-and-burn-these-sim-enabled-killers-can-ignite-fires-and-vanish-before-anyone-knows-theyre-there\/\">\u201cStealth Drones Call Home and Burn\u201d: These SIM-Enabled Killers Can Ignite Fires and Vanish Before Anyone Knows They\u2019re There<\/a><\/p><\/blockquote>\n<p><iframe class=\"wp-embedded-content\" sandbox=\"allow-scripts\" security=\"restricted\" style=\"position: absolute; visibility: hidden;\" title=\"&#8220;\u201cStealth Drones Call Home and Burn\u201d: These SIM-Enabled Killers Can Ignite Fires and Vanish Before Anyone Knows They\u2019re There&#8221; &#8212; Visegr\u00e1d Post\" src=\"https:\/\/visegradpost.com\/en\/2025\/06\/12\/stealth-drones-call-home-and-burn-these-sim-enabled-killers-can-ignite-fires-and-vanish-before-anyone-knows-theyre-there\/embed\/#?secret=KctBQoqYYo#?secret=TewYjeAo3y\" data-secret=\"TewYjeAo3y\" width=\"600\" height=\"338\" frameborder=\"0\" marginwidth=\"0\" marginheight=\"0\" scrolling=\"no\"><\/iframe><\/p>\n<h2>The Challenge of Speed: Balancing Agility and Stealth<\/h2>\n<p>The SR-71&#8217;s strength lay in its speed, allowing it to outpace threats without complex evasive maneuvers. However, the SR-72 aims to surpass even this capability by achieving hypersonic speeds, potentially exceeding Mach 6. This advancement would enable global reconnaissance and strike missions in record time, revolutionizing military operations.<\/p>\n<p>Yet, modern air defense technologies have evolved significantly since the Cold War. While Soviet missiles struggled to intercept the Blackbird, today&#8217;s systems, like the British Starstreak, can reach speeds of Mach 3.5. Modern interceptors pose a formidable challenge even to hypersonic aircraft. Therefore, the SR-72&#8217;s success hinges not only on speed but also on a balance of <strong>manoeuvrability<\/strong>, <strong>stealth<\/strong>, and overall survivability.<\/p>\n<p>As details about the SR-72 remain scarce and largely speculative, one thing is increasingly clear: Lockheed Martin is poised to push the limits of human-piloted hypersonic flight.
